The piston meter operates about the principle of a piston rotating in just a chamber of recognized volume. For each rotation, an level of water passes with the piston chamber. Through a gear mechanism and, often, a magnetic drive, a needle dial and odometer sort Display screen are advanced.

Non-Get hold of products that use laser or radar are mounted earlier mentioned the channel and evaluate the velocity from over and then use ultrasound to evaluate the depth on the water from over. Radar devices can only evaluate surface velocities, whereas laser-centered products can measure velocities sub-area.[18]

A Most important flow component is a tool inserted in to the flowing fluid that makes a physical house which might be correctly connected with flow. By way of example, an orifice plate creates a pressure fall that is a functionality with the square of the quantity level of flow throughout the orifice. A vortex meter Main flow ingredient generates a number of oscillations of strain.
